body{margin:0;font-family:-apple-system,BlinkMacSystemFont,"Segoe UI","Roboto","Oxygen","Ubuntu","Cantarell","Fira Sans","Droid Sans","Helvetica Neue",s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}code{font-family:source-code-pro,Menlo,Monaco,Consolas,"Courier New",monospace}.toolbar{position:fixed;top:0;left:0;width:100%;background:#fff;height:56px;box-shadow:0 10px 23px 1px #eb5234}.navi{display:flex;height:100%;align-items:center;padding:0 1rem}.navi_logo{margin-left:1rem}.navi_logo a{font-size:xx-large;font-weight:700}.navi_items a,.navi_logo a{color:#eb8c34;text-decoration:none}.navi_items ul{list-style:none;margin:0;padding:0;display:flex}.navi_items li{padding:0 .5rem}.navi_items a:active,.navi_items a:hover{color:rgba(20,17,17,.726)}.placeholder{flex:0.1 1}@media (max-width:720px){.navi_items{display:none}}@media (min-width:720px){.sidebarbtn{display:none}}.button{display:flex;flex-direction:column;justify-content:space-around;height:30px;width:30px;background:transparent;border:none;cursor:pointer;padding:0;box-sizing:border-box}.button:focus{outline:none}.button_line{width:30px;height:2px;background:#eb8c34}.sidebar{height:100%;background:#fff;box-shadow:2px 0 5px rgba(0,0,0,.5);position:fixed;top:0;left:0;width:300px;z-index:200;-webkit-transform:translateX(-100%);transform:translateX(-100%);transition:-webkit-transform .3s ease-out;transition:transform .3s ease-out;transition:transform .3s ease-out,-webkit-transform .3s ease-out}.sidebar.open{-webkit-transform:translateX(0);transform:translateX(0)}.sidebar ul{list-style:none;flex-direction:column}.sidebar li{margin:.5rem 0}.sidebar a{color:#eb8c35;text-decoration:none;font-size:24px}.sidebar li:active,.sidebar li:hover{color:rgba(20,17,17,.726);background:hsla(0,0%,93.3%,.36)}.backdrop{position:fixed;width:100%;height:100%;background:rgba(0,0,0,.3);z-index:100;top:0;left:0}.loginBox{justify-content:center;margin-top:64px;background:#fff;border:1px solid #ccc;border-radius:16px}.signupText a{text-decoration:none;cursor:pointer;color:#eb8c34}.signupText a:hover{color:hsla(0,0%,93.3%,.93)}.shopBox{align-items:center;align-self:center;background:#fff;width:50%;margin-top:64px;height:70%;border-radius:16px;border:1px solid hsla(0,0%,93.3%,.93);padding:20px;overflow:auto;box-shadow:0 10px 23px 1px #eb5234}.shop{justify-content:center;margin:5px;border-bottom:1px solid rgba(83,82,82,.281)}.logo{margin:5px;float:left;height:50px;width:50px;border-radius:16px;background-color:#000}.shop:hover{background-color:hsla(0,0%,93.3%,.93);cursor:pointer}h3,p{margin:0}.container{align-items:center;align-self:center;height:70%;width:50%}.shopname{background:#fff;border-radius:16px;border:1px solid hsla(0,0%,93.3%,.93);padding:20px;box-shadow:0 10px 23px 1px #eb5234}.amountlabel{margin-top:0}.listgrid{height:80%;background:#fff;border-radius:16px;border:1px solid hsla(0,0%,93.3%,.93);padding:20px;box-shadow:0 10px 23px 1px #eb5234;overflow:auto}.grid{display:flex}.amount{width:30px}.product{margin:3px;width:30%;justify-content:center;align-items:center;padding:5px;background-color:hsla(0,0%,93.3%,.93);border:1px solid hsla(0,0%,93.3%,.93)}.fakeImg{width:50px;height:50px;background-color:#fb0}.itemname{font-size:small}.price{font-weight:700}.addtocart{background-color:#fff;font-size:small;text-align:center;border-radius:20px;border:1px solid rgba(121,120,120,.933);margin:5px}.addtocart:hover{cursor:pointer;background-color:#eb8c34;color:#fff;border:1px solid #fff}.message{width:20%;height:10%;align-items:center;align-self:center;background:#fff;border-radius:16px;border:1px solid hsla(0,0%,93.3%,.93);padding:20px;z-index:300;position:relative}.msg{font-size:large;text-align:center}.requestBox{width:50%;margin-top:80px;margin-right:10px;background:#fff;border-radius:16px;border:1px solid hsla(0,0%,93.3%,.93);padding:20px;box-shadow:0 10px 23px 1px #eb5234}.request{display:flex;border-bottom:1px solid hsla(0,0%,93.3%,.93)}.request p{margin:5px}.implabel{font-weight:600;font-size:large}.cart{width:50%;margin-top:80px;background:#fff;border-radius:16px;border:1px solid hsla(0,0%,93.3%,.93);padding:20px;box-shadow:0 10px 23px 1px #eb5234}.cartlist{padding:20px;height:60%;border-radius:16px;border:1px solid hsla(0,0%,56.9%,.933);box-shadow:0 10px 23px 1px hsla(0,.7%,72%,.933);margin:10px}.cartitem{display:flex;border-bottom:1px solid hsla(0,0%,93.3%,.93)}.cartlist p{font-size:large;font-weight:600}.cartbtn{margin:50px;text-align:center;font-size:larger;font-weight:600;background-color:#fff;border:2px solid rgba(121,120,120,.933);border-radius:20px}.cartbtn:hover{cursor:pointer;background-color:#eb8c34;color:#fff;border:2px solid #fff}.stockBox{width:50%;margin-top:80px;margin-right:10px;background:#fff;border-radius:16px;border:1px solid hsla(0,0%,93.3%,.93);padding:20px;box-shadow:0 10px 23px 1px #eb5234}.addLabel{margin:0}.additembtn{text-align:center;font-size:larger;font-weight:600;background-color:#fff;border:2px solid rgba(121,120,120,.933);border-radius:20px}h1,h2{color:#eb8234}.additembtn:hover{cursor:pointer;background-color:#eb8c34;color:#fff;border:2px solid #fff}.additemBox{width:30%;height:15%;position:relative;margin-top:80px;margin-right:10px;background:#fff;border-radius:16px;border:1px solid hsla(0,0%,93.3%,.93);padding:20px;box-shadow:0 10px 23px 1px #eb5234}.liststock{height:80%}.stockBox p{font-size:large;font-weight:600}.stockitem{display:flex;border-bottom:1px solid hsla(0,0%,93.3%,.93)}.spacer{flex:1 1}.signupbox{justify-content:center;padding:20px;background:#fff;border:1px solid #ccc;border-radius:16px}
/*# sourceMappingURL=main.145c3a34.chunk.css.map */